Clear Lake Montessori School is an authentic Montessori early‑education program serving children from infancy through primary/kindergarten. The school offers English, Spanish and Mandarin classroom environments, an on-site organic nutrition program, and identifies as a full member of the American Montessori Society.
Clear Lake Montessori School provides Montessori-based early education for children from infancy through the primary (kindergarten) years. Classrooms are presented as prepared environments emphasizing independence, practical life skills, sensorial work, and cultural studies. The school identifies itself as a long-established campus that includes outdoor learning spaces.
The curriculum follows the authentic Montessori method delivered by AMS‑credentialed guides. Instruction emphasizes self-directed learning, hands-on materials for math and language, social grace and community roles, and language immersion options in English, Spanish and Mandarin.
The school operates an on-site nutrition program described as organic and evidence‑based; the program is presented as physician‑verified. Enrichment offerings referenced include creative arts, LEGO robotics/STEM, kid‑focused yoga, language activities led by native speakers, and after‑school enrichment extending the school day.
An extended‑day program described as an extension of the school's curriculum with creative arts, outdoor exploration, homework support, language activities, LEGO robotics/STEM, and other enrichment.
A mixed‑age primary classroom emphasizing concrete, hands‑on math and reading materials, sensorial refinement, cultural studies and peace education; language immersion options in English, Spanish and Mandarin are offered.
Described as a specialized "Nido" or nest environment that supports physical freedom, emerging language and secure attachments; the page highlights floor beds, freedom of movement, sensory materials and a 4:1 staff ratio. Age range given on the site: 6 Weeks – 18 Months.
A toddler community focused on independence and practical life skills, language development, toilet learning and opportunities for gross motor movement. Age range given on the site: 18 Months – 3 Years.
